Transaction 4005d077252ad91ffa516d2645a2ea95e78a25f63cdb90d39b58f7de2a4c2fc5

76 Input
2 Outputs
  • 4005d077252ad91ffa516d2645a2ea95e78a25f63cdb90d39b58f7de2a4c2fc5:0
  • value  988780
    address  3Je3LhXxLE3EpbpiaKuzLPht2EfhH8v46e
  • 4005d077252ad91ffa516d2645a2ea95e78a25f63cdb90d39b58f7de2a4c2fc5:1
  • value  2277263834
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s